Trapdoor Spider Extermination Questions
What are trapdoor spiders? Trapdoor spiders are ground-dwelling arachnids known for building camouflaged silk-lined burrows with a hinged lid.
How do trapdoor spider extermination services work? The process typically involves locating their burrows, applying targeted treatments, and removing spider activity from the property.
Are trapdoor spiders dangerous to homeowners? While generally not aggressive, trapdoor spiders can bite if provoked, so removal is recommended for safety.
What signs indicate a trapdoor spider infestation? Signs include silk-lined burrows with hinged lids, spider sightings near their entrances, and disturbed soil around the property.
